Improper Sizing of Heat Pump



When it involves the installation of heatpump, one of one of the most usual blunders is improperly sizing the device for your area. Making certain the right dimension is crucial for optimal efficiency. If ac repair near me is as well small, it will battle to heat or cool your space effectively, causing raised power bills and potential wear and tear on the device.



On the other hand, if the heatpump is too big, it will certainly cycle on and off often, triggering temperature changes and minimizing its life expectancy.

To avoid this error, it's vital to have a specialist analyze your space and advise the ideal size of the heatpump based upon elements like square footage, insulation, ceiling height, and neighborhood climate. By investing the time and effort to guarantee the correct sizing, you can delight in a comfy environment while maximizing energy efficiency and extending the life-span of your heat pump.

Inadequate Insulation and Sealing



To make certain the effective procedure of your heat pump, it's important to attend to insufficient insulation and sealing in your room. Correct insulation aids keep a regular temperature indoors, minimizing the workload on your heat pump. Inadequate insulation can bring about energy loss, making your heat pump job harder and much less effectively.

Sealing any spaces or leaks in your room is just as essential. These spaces enable conditioned air to leave and outside air to permeate in, forcing your heat pump to compensate for the temperature level variations.

One more mistake to avoid is positioning the exterior system in direct sunshine. While some sunlight is unavoidable, extreme direct exposure can bring about getting too hot, especially during hot summer season days. It's best to position the exterior device in a shaded area to assist preserve its optimal operating temperature level.
